Mexican passport photos are of a fairly simple nature. The main requirements are:
The picture should be submitted in 4 copies. While 3 is the official quantity required, the authorities are known to often ask for an additional one while the application is being processed and submitting an extra one will save time.
The photos should be of the standard size – 3.5cms X 4.5cms
They should be in color and taken against a white or lightly colored background.
You should be looking directly at the camera. Pictures even slightly in profile have been known to be rejected.
Your face should fill between 70 to 80% of the photo area.
One important requirement is that the photos should be images captured on film and printed on photographic paper. Digital image printed out on glossy paper like you would do for photos you have taken are not accepted.
Mexican Visa photos should meet the same specifications as the passport ones. Once again it is advisable to submit and extra copy (4 in all) of your photos along with the visa application to be in the safe side.
While the specs Mexican visa and passport photos are not as highly defined as those of some other countries, be careful not the take the requirements for granted and ensure that you submit the right kind of photos.
Citizens of some countries do not require visas to enter Mexico. Before travelling to the country is makes sense to check with the Mexican Embassy nearest you as to whether or not you need a visa.
